Sales Key Performance Indicators (KPIs). These sales metrics are important for measuring company-wide performance: Total revenue. Revenue by product or product line. Percentage of revenue from new business. Percentage of sales reps attaining 100% quota. Revenue by territory. Revenue by market.

For the sake of this survey, SMB is defined as those which generate an estimated annual revenue between $0 and $10 million. Mid-market enterprises are those which generate an estimated annual revenue between $10 and $100 million. Enterprise-level corporations are those which generate an estimated annual revenue of over $100 million. .
